pyrian 2019-05-12 06:38

Very cool that you completed an effective card game. I like the art, the UI is pretty decent, obviously could use better sounds and animations but hey it's a jam. I don't think you should have the ability to play on top of your own cards, since that's purely negative - maybe for longer games when your table is already full, sure, but not as is. The AI does it sometimes, lol. The game itself isn't great; there's very little in the way of strategy and the winner is almost exclusively determined by who draws higher numbers, the AI seems to have a built-in advantage in going second (though it rarely takes advantage of that even when it should), and there's no basis on which to make betting decisions (maybe let you bet after seeing your first hand?).
